Daylight comfort and energy performance for non-residential building in extreme hot dry climate
The effects of daylight in interior spaces have a significant influence on the environment of the building, but even more, on the well-being of the user. The objective of this study was to analyze natural lighting and compliance with the range of 300 lux that NOM-025-STPS-2008 establishes as optimal...
